Cron-Job

Kubernetes Cron Job Dashboard

Kubernetes Cron Job Dashboard
  1. Unterstützt Kubernetes Cronjob??
  2. Was ist der Unterschied zwischen K8s Job und Cronjob?
  3. Wie führe ich einen Cronjob in Kubernetes manuell?
  4. Wie überwachte ich Cronjobs??
  5. Wie zeige ich Cron an?
  6. Was ist * * * * * in Cronjob?
  7. Was bedeutet 30 * * * * in Crontab?
  8. Was bedeutet * 5 * * * in Cron?
  9. Ist Cronjob ein Microservice?
  10. Läuft ein Cronjob als Wurzel??
  11. Ist Cronjob und Crontab gleich?
  12. Kann ich meinen Scheduler in Kubernetes erstellen??
  13. Wie Cronjobs in Kubernetes funktionieren?
  14. Wie überwachte ich Kubernetes -Ereignisse??
  15. Wo sind Cronjobs protokolliert??
  16. Wie sehe ich Scheduler -Protokolle an?
  17. Wie enthüllen Sie Kubernetes Dashboard?
  18. Was ist der Unterschied zwischen Kubernetes -Ereignissen und Protokollen?
  19. Laufen Cron -Jobs, wenn sie nicht angemeldet sind?
  20. Laufen Cron -Jobs, wenn der Benutzer angemeldet ist??
  21. Wie Cronjobs in Kubernetes funktionieren?

Unterstützt Kubernetes Cronjob??

Ein Cronjob läuft innerhalb eines Pods. Standardmäßig bewahrt Kubernetes die Protokolle für beendete Pods, die die letzten drei erfolgreichen Läufe eines Cronjobs und des letzten gescheiterten Jobs darstellen. Sie können diese Standardeinstellungen ändern oder deaktivieren, indem Sie die Cronjob -Verlaufsgrenzen ändern.

Was ist der Unterschied zwischen K8s Job und Cronjob?

Kubernetes Jobs gegen Cronjobs

Kubernetes -Jobs werden gewohnt, vorübergehende Pods zu konstruieren, die die ihnen zugewiesenen Aufgaben erfüllen. Cronjobs erledigen die gleiche Funktion, außer dass sie Aufgaben in einem vordefinierten Zeitplan ausführen. Jobs sind bei Kubernetes für die Durchführung von Stapelprozessen oder erheblichen AD-hoc-Aktionen von wesentlicher Bedeutung.

Wie führe ich einen Cronjob in Kubernetes manuell?

Um einen Cronjob als Job manuell ausführen. Anschließend geben Sie den Cronjob an, um die Aufgabe von der Verwendung der Flagge zu stützen. Zuletzt geben Sie einen eindeutigen Namen für den Job an.

Wie überwachte ich Cronjobs??

Cron -Jobs haben keine nativen Benachrichtigungsfunktionen. Eine unkomplizierte und typische Möglichkeit zur Überwachung von Cron -Jobs besteht darin, die Ausgabe manuell in Protokolldateien zu schreiben. Anschließend können Sie diese Protokolldateien überprüfen, um festzustellen, ob ein Cron -Job erfolgreich ausgeführt und ausgeführt wird.

Wie zeige ich Cron an?

Der Befehl crontab -l zeigt den Inhalt einer Crontab -Datei auf die gleiche Weise an, wie der CAT -Befehl den Inhalt anderer Dateien Arten anzeigt. Sie müssen das Verzeichnis nicht in/var/spool/cron/crontabs Verzeichnis (wo sich Crontab -Dateien befinden) um diesen Befehl ändern müssen.

Was ist * * * * * in Cronjob?

Cron Job -Format

Ein Zeitplan wird mit dem Unix-Cron-String-Format ( * * * * * *) definiert, bei dem es sich um fünf Felder in einer Zeile handelt, die angibt, wann der Job ausgeführt werden soll. Sie können entweder die Google Cloud -Konsole, die Google Cloud CLI oder die Cloud Scheduler -REST -API verwenden, um Ihren Zeitplan festzulegen.

Was bedeutet 30 * * * * in Crontab?

*/30 * * * * your_command. Dies bedeutet "Lauf, wenn die Minute jeder Stunde um 30 gleichmäßig teilbar ist (würde unter: 1:30, 2:00, 2:30, 3:00 usw. laufen) Beispiel 3. 0,30 * * * * your_command. Dies bedeutet "Lauf, wenn die Minute jeder Stunde 0 oder 30 ist" (würde unter: 1:30, 2:00, 2:30, 3:00 usw. laufen)

Was bedeutet * 5 * * * in Cron?

Aktivität in diesem Beitrag zeigen. 5 * * * * bedeutet, dass es einmal pro Stunde um fünf Minuten nach der Stunde verläuft. */5 * * * * bedeutet, dass es alle fünf Minuten einmal verläuft.

Ist Cronjob ein Microservice?

In einer Micro -Service -Umgebung würde es eine starke Notwendigkeit geben, Daten über Dienste hinweg zu synchronisieren. Es gibt verschiedene Optionen dafür. Einen Cron -Job zu haben ist definitiv einer der Ansätze.

Läuft ein Cronjob als Wurzel??

Wenn ein Benutzer einen Cron -Eintrag in seinem eigenen Crontab erstellt, wird der Job mit dem Befehl crontab als Benutzer ausgeführt. Dies gilt sogar für die Wurzel.

Ist Cronjob und Crontab gleich?

Crontabs sind die von Cron zum Ausführen von Diensten verwendeten Konfigurationsdateien. Crontabs halten die Konfigurationen, für den er ausgeführt werden soll und wann sie ausgeführt werden soll. Dienste sind nichts weiter als ein Ausführungspfad zu einem Skript oder einer Anwendung mit möglichen zusätzlichen Befehlen. Cronjobs sind die einzelnen Einträge in dieser Crontab -Datei.

Kann ich meinen Scheduler in Kubernetes erstellen??

Kube-Scheduler ist der Standardplaner für Kubernetes und wird als Teil der Steuerebene ausgeführt. Kube-Scheduler ist so konzipiert, dass Sie Ihre eigene Planungskomponente schreiben und dies stattdessen verwenden können.

Wie Cronjobs in Kubernetes funktionieren?

Ein Cronjob schafft Jobs nach einem wiederholten Zeitplan. Cronjob ist für regelmäßige geplante Aktionen wie Backups, Berichtsgenerierung usw. gedacht. Ein Cronjob -Objekt ist wie eine Zeile einer Crontab -Datei (Cron Table) auf einem UNIX -System. Es wird regelmäßig einen Job in einem bestimmten Zeitplan ausgeführt, der im Cron -Format geschrieben wurde.

Wie überwachte ich Kubernetes -Ereignisse??

Zugriff auf Kubernetes -Events

Durch Ausführen des Befehls kubectl beschreiben in bestimmten Cluster -Ressourcen werden die Ereignisse für diese Ressource aufgeführt. Eine allgemeinere Möglichkeit, dies zu tun.

Wo sind Cronjobs protokolliert??

Standardmäßig werden alle Cron -Protokolle im Hauptsystemprotokoll gespeichert, das sich in/var/log/syslog auf Ubuntu und Debian Systems sowie in/var/log/cron auf CentOS befindet. Sie können Cron -Protokolle im Systemprotokoll filtern, indem Sie den GREP -Befehl ausführen.

Wie sehe ich Scheduler -Protokolle an?

Die geplanten Aufgaben des Windows werden in ein Ereignisprotokoll geschrieben. Wenn Sie Event Viewer öffnen und zu: Event Viewer (lokal) / Anwendungen und Diensteprotokolle / Microsoft / Windows / TaskScheduler / Optional eröffnen, sehen Sie alle Aufgabengeschichten.

Wie enthüllen Sie Kubernetes Dashboard?

ANS: Geben Sie in einem Terminalfenster den Kubectl -Proxy ein, um das Kubernetes -Dashboard verfügbar zu machen. Öffnen Sie einen Browser und gehen Sie zu http: // localhost: 8001/api/v1/Namespaces/kube-system/dienste/https: kubernetes-dashboard:/proxy/#!/Melden Sie sich an, um das Kubernetes -Dashboard anzuzeigen, das beim Erstellen des Clusters bereitgestellt wurde.

Was ist der Unterschied zwischen Kubernetes -Ereignissen und Protokollen?

Im Gegensatz zu Containerprotokollen werden Kubernetes -Ereignisse letztendlich nicht irgendwo bei einer Datei angemeldet. Kubernetes fehlt ein eingebauter Mechanismus, um diese Ereignisse an ein externes Backend zu versenden. Infolge.

Laufen Cron -Jobs, wenn sie nicht angemeldet sind?

Cron ist ein Prozess, der sich mit geplanten Aufgaben befasst, unabhängig davon, ob Sie angemeldet sind oder nicht. Es ist nicht erforderlich, einen Bildschirm oder eine TMUX -Sitzung auszuführen, da der Cron -Daemon die geplanten Aufgaben in separaten Shells ausführt.

Laufen Cron -Jobs, wenn der Benutzer angemeldet ist??

Aktivität in diesem Beitrag zeigen. Cron Jobs laufen, während der Computer eingeschaltet ist & Nicht schlafen, so wird es in Situationen 1 und 2 laufen. Wenn der Computer in der geplanten Zeit des Jobs ausgeschaltet oder schläft, wird später keine Aufholausführung durchgeführt, wenn der Computer neu gestartet/aufwacht. Daher wird es in Situation 3 nicht laufen.

Wie Cronjobs in Kubernetes funktionieren?

Ein Cronjob schafft Jobs nach einem wiederholten Zeitplan. Cronjob ist für regelmäßige geplante Aktionen wie Backups, Berichtsgenerierung usw. gedacht. Ein Cronjob -Objekt ist wie eine Zeile einer Crontab -Datei (Cron Table) auf einem UNIX -System. Es wird regelmäßig einen Job in einem bestimmten Zeitplan ausgeführt, der im Cron -Format geschrieben wurde.

So generieren Sie ein Geheimnis beim Erstellen eines GCP -Cloud -Build -Webhook -Triggers
Wie füge ich Webhook ein Geheimnis hinzu?Wie bekommt man Geheimnisse im Cloud -Build?Was ist geheim in Webhook?Wie verwenden Sie Geheimnisse in GCP??...
Übertragte 0 Dateien (en), während die Kriegsdatei von Jenkins Server auf Remote Server übertragen wird
Wie bekomme ich eine Kriegsdatei von Jenkins??So stellen Sie eine Verbindung zu einem Remote -Server von Jenkins her?Wie übertrage ich Dateien von ei...
Übergeben Sie Variablen Formular für die aktuelle Shell -Umgebung an die Knoten -App
Wie übergeben Sie die Umgebungsvariable an eine Anwendung??Wie machen Sie eine Shell -Variable in eine Umgebungsvariable??Was ist der Befehl, um die ...